摘要
In this paper, we consider the structure and performance of a multistage decoding scheme for an internally bandwidth efficient convolutionally coded fiber-optic Code Division Multiple Access (CDMA) communication system. The decoder is implemented in several stages in which in each stage, the interfering users' coded symbol decisions obtained in the previous stage is applied for computing the likelihood of the coded symbols of the desired user.
